Balance Sheet | Dec 23 | Dec 22 | Dec 21 | Dec 20 | Dec 19 |
---|---|---|---|---|---|
$ 1.13B | $ 984.11M | $ 805.15M | $ 655.79M | $ 400.44M | |
$ 383.06M | $ 397.14M | $ 331.40M | $ 284.25M | $ 85.90M | |
$ 750.75M | $ 586.96M | $ 473.75M | $ 371.54M | $ 314.54M | |
$ 797.06M | $ 783.36M | $ 473.75M | $ 550.35M | $ 314.54M | |
- | - | - | - | - | |
- | - | - | - | - |